How they compare
Uzbekistan currently reports 63.9% against 63.9% in Germany, a difference of 0.0%.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 26 shared years of data; in 1999 it was Uzbekistan ahead.
Germany ranks 81st and Uzbekistan ranks 80th of 210 countries.
Uzbekistan has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Germany | Uzbekistan |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 51.1% | 57.1% | 6.0% | Uzbekistan |
| 2000s | 55.7% | 60.4% | 4.7% | Uzbekistan |
| 2010s | 61.7% | 63.0% | 1.3% | Uzbekistan |
| 2020s | 63.7% | 66.6% | 2.8% | Uzbekistan |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
